A mountain climb to raise money for breast cancer reminds us of the reward in charity and medicine.


With so much research going on in medicine, there are endless causes to raise money for, like AIDS and heart disease. There are many ways to do it, too, such as marathons and bicycle races. There is reward in doing something you enjoy while helping other people. Best of all, anyone can do it.

A great example of this is Climb Against the Odds, an upcoming mountain climb for the Breast Cancer Fund. From June 15 to 21, 2008, about forty people, including actress Sarah Carter (whose credits include the CBS television series "Shark" and the movie "Final Destination II"), will climb Mt. Shasta in Northern California, a tall mountain with glaciers. This is another expedition that follows past mountain climbing events for the Breast Cancer Fund.

So if you can, find an activity you can be proud of doing and a cause to be proud of contributing to. Those in need will certainly thank you for it.
